Accessibility

Upon Arrival

Parking is located west of the Museum with four accessible spaces available.
A lift is located at the very front of the Museum, allowing guests to bypass the entry steps. Additionally, there is elevator access on every floor making every visit very accessible for everyone.

Service Animals

Animals are not permitted in the Museum, with the exception of service animals. Service animals must be wearing the identifiable assistive-companion vest. Pets should not be left in parked cars for any length of time.

During Your Visit

Wheelchairs may be checked out free-of-charge and on a first come, first served basis in exchange for a valid ID card at the Box Office.

All of the Museum’s exhibit videos are closed-captioned and transcriptions of the audio tours are available.

Families

Strollers are permitted in the Museum exhibit spaces. Family restrooms are located on every floor of the Museum, with the exception of the basement.

We welcome breastfeeding and bottle-feeding in all spaces. A Mamava lactation pod is available to visitors and is conveniently located on the basement floor of The Mob Museum. Download the Mamava app to plan your visit and unlock the pod while you are here.
